Understanding the subconscious mind is key to real personal transformation. As highlighted through neuroscience, much of our behavior—about 95%—is driven by deep-seated beliefs stored in the subconscious. This insight aligns closely with biblical teachings such as Proverbs 4:23, which says, "Guard your heart, for out of it flow the issues of life." This verse underscores how what we hold within shapes the course of our lives. The challenge many face when struggling with goals like weight loss, financial success, or habit change is not simply a lack of willpower but rather the subconscious programming set by long-held beliefs and emotions. Neuroscience teaches us that the brain forms neural pathways based on repeated thoughts and experiences; these pathways influence automatic decisions and behaviors. Romans 12:2 further complements this understanding by encouraging transformation through the renewal of the mind, which in neuroscience terms can be seen as rewiring these subconscious neural networks. Change comes not from forcing willpower but from reshaping what the mind believes about the self and what is possible. To effectively transform your life, a practical approach involves identifying limiting subconscious beliefs—those automatic thoughts that sabotage your efforts—and consciously replacing them with empowering truths. For example, if a person subconsciously believes, "I am not worthy of success," their behaviors will reflect that, despite conscious desires. Mindfulness practices, affirmations grounded in truth, and meditation can support this process by increasing awareness of subconscious patterns and gradually helping to reprogram them.
